Transaction 86a3238f79ba0e7967f1bd2243bcb641d2626506452f005cfd01d53d08841c17
1 Input
1 Output
-
86a3238f79ba0e7967f1bd2243bcb641d2626506452f005cfd01d53d08841c17:0
- value
- 66045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d29a11a5069474874fc0926af13996e6405ff874 OP_EQUAL
- address
- 3LtaPiz4PGJsMVQSCbg3RJbV7SkghLRQL6